Bayern Munich’s Joshua Kimmich will take the three points in a less than “brilliant” performance

It was not always pretty, but it was still a win.

Bayern Munich star midfielder Joshua Kimmich knew the game was not always pretty, but was happy to see his team walk away with three points against SpVgg Greuther Fürth in the Bundesliga on Friday.

“It was not a brilliant performance from us. We invited them again and again with bad passes,” Kimmich said (as captured by FCBayern.com). “Even when we were a man down, we had everything under control. We made a few too many mistakes, especially towards the end of the first half. That’s how we kept inviting pressure from Fürth. But all in all, we deserved to win.”

While he might not have been totally pleased, Kimmich was at least happy to contribute a goal in the 3-1 victory.

“Sure, I wanted to put it in on the bottom right,” Kimmich said. “The character of the team is superb. We have players who are hungry and want to improve. We want to win trophies and matches, even if we’re the clear favorites going into the game. At the moment we’re in a good place, but we haven’t played all our games with this level of conviction thus far.”
